Resumo: | This thesis addresses the interrelationship between how women are represented in Pentecostal publications and the interests of the institutions that publish and disseminate them. The study involved two Pentecostal churches: the Assembly of God Church (IAD) from Classical Pentecostalism, and the Universal Church of the Kingdom of God (IURD) from Neopentecostalism. The study analysed how the representations of women in the Pentecostal publications correspond to the power strategies of the institutions in which they are produced. We sought to identify the relationship between the construction of representations on women in Pentecostal books published by the Publishing House of Assembly of God (CPAD) and the Universal Productions (UNIPRO) and the objectives of the churches involved in these publications. This demanded some procedures: to historicize the displacements and transformations in the religious field since the birth of these institutions; to identify the relationships between the discourses that surface in these works as well as the doctrines of their churches; to understand the connections between the representations of women produced in the works and the power strategies that produce them; to provide visibility to the statements that, in the construction of representations of women, changed dogmas so resilient that today's women can approach them; and, finally, to provide visibility to the consonances and dissonances of the two institutions. A qualitative approach in an interdisciplinary perspective was adopted, so it was possible to analyse these works in the 'junction' of the discourse and of the institutions that, through their publishers, produce and spread their statements. For that purpose the some tools of Discourse Analysis were used. The corpus on which the research was based consists of eleven books published from 2000 and 2017, written by women and aimed at women. Six of them were published by CPAD and five, by UNIPRO, official editors of IAD and IURD, respectively. Representations are understood here as determined by the interests of the groups that forge them, in order to build social desire, norms and values through them. Thus, we state that, although there are dissonances between the works, and the institutions, a discourse aimed at producing essentialist identities prevails, representing women linked to a supposed 'feminine essence' or 'feminine nature', and therefore to an idealized woman. From this perspective, all women are positioned, on the one hand, as more distant or closer to Eve, the sinner, and, on the other hand, as the 'virtuous woman'. The analysis showed that this way of representing women is a way of having them work intensively for the institution. It was found that the construction of this position subsidises the strategies aiming at ordering ecclesiastical life, establishing human groups in different positions of power, so that from each position the maximum is extracted for the machinery that produces and sustains the institution itself. It was concluded that there is a clear interdependence between what is proposed by the representations that these publications make of women and the power strategies of the institutions that published them. |

As igrejas aqui implicadas são pentecostais, sendo a Igreja Assembleia de Deus (IAD) do Pentecostalismo Clássico e a Igreja Universal do Reino de Deus (IURD) do Neopentecostalismo. São analisadas como as representações das mulheres construídas nas obras, aqui em pauta, correspondem às estratégias de poder das instituições nas quais são produzidas. Busca-se identificar as relações entre a construção das representações em obras pentecostais editadas pela Casa Publicadora das Assembleias de Deus (CPAD) e pela Universal Produções (UNIPRO) e os objetivos das igrejas implicadas nessas publicações. Isso demandou que se historicizassem os deslocamentos e as transformações no campo religioso a partir da erupção dessas instituições; que se identificassem as relações entre os discursos presentes nessas obras e as doutrinas de suas igrejas; que se entendesse as aproximações entre as representações das mulheres produzidas nas obras e as estratégias de poder das igrejas que as produzem; que se desse visibilidade aos enunciados que, na construção das representações das mulheres, tornaram os dogmas resilientes para que as mulheres de hoje possam deles se aproximar e; por fim, que se apontassem para as consonâncias e as dissonâncias existentes entre as duas instituições. Optou-se por uma pesquisa qualitativa e interdisciplinar que permitisse analisar essas obras na “juntura” do discurso e das instituições que produzem e fazem circular seus enunciados, o que foi possível com o acionamento de algumas ferramentas da Análise do Discurso. O corpus desta pesquisa é composto de 11 obras, publicadas entre os anos de 2000 e 2017, escritas por mulheres e direcionadas às mulheres, sendo seis publicadas pela CPAD e cinco publicadas pela UNIPRO, editoras oficiais da IAD e da IURD, respectivamente. Entendem-se aqui as representações como determinadas pelos interesses dos grupos que as forjam, para por meio delas construírem o desejo social, as normas e os valores. Pode se afirmar que embora haja dissonâncias entre uma e outra obra, entre uma e outra instituição, prevalece um discurso voltado a produzir identidades essencialistas, que representam as mulheres atreladas a uma suposta “essência feminina” ou “natureza feminina”, portanto para uma mulher idealizada. A partir dela, todas as mulheres são posicionadas como mais distantes ou mais próximas de Eva, a pecadora, por um lado, e da “mulher virtuosa” por outro. A análise demonstrou que essa maneira de representar a mulher é uma forma de fazê-la atuar intensamente pela instituição. Constatou que a construção dessa posição subsidia as estratégias que visam a ordenar a vida eclesiástica, estabelecendo grupos humanos em distintas posições de poder de forma que de cada posição se extraia o máximo para a maquinaria que produz e sustenta a própria instituição.
